Murtaza Lodhgar, West Bengal Cricketer
Murtaza Lodhgar is a right-handed batsman and a slow left-arm orthodox bowler of West Bengal Cricket team.

Murtaza Lodhgar appeals for a close-in catchMurtaza Lodhgar is a right-handed batsman of West Bengal Cricket team. His full name is Murtaza Yakubbhai Lodhgar. He was born on May 5, 1976 in Siddhapur, Gujarat.

Murtaza Lodhgar is a slow left-arm orthodox bowler. He entered in the "First-class" matches in 1997/98. Murtaza has played in overall 9 "First-class" matches with an average of 9.41. His total score in these matches is 113 runs and his highest score in any of these matches is 22 runs. Vinay Kumar, Kunal Lal and Amol Shinde caught Murtaza mostly in the "First-class" matches.

Whereas in bowling in the "First-class" cricket, Murtaza Lodhgar has picked up total 34 wickets by giving 835 runs out of 1947 balls he played. His bowling average in these matches is 24.55 and economy is 2.57. His latest "First-class" match was against Baroda from November 15 to 18 in 2007, which was held at Vadodara. Murtaza dismissed Arjun Yadav mostly in these matches.

Murtaza Lodhgar played in the "List A" matches from 1997/98 to 2004/05. He has played in overall 5 "List A" matches but could not open his scorecard. While in bowling, Murtaza has picked up total 4 wickets by losing 147 runs out of 222 balls he played in the "List A" matches. His average in these matches is 36.75 and economy is 3.97 in these matches. Murtaza Lodhgar dismissed Gourpada Banik, Mayur Kadrekar, Vijay Bhatnagar and Timir Chanda mostly in the "List A" matches.
